Default Cafe Latte

For 1 serving take 1/2 cup milk and 1/3 cup hot freshly brewed espresso. Heat milk in small saucepan on low heat, stirring briskly and constantly with wire whisk to create foam. Pour coffee into large cup or mug and stir in milk.
